Iron, when you first click onto Discussion Forum and the three choices on the next page appear (Gen. Disc., Small Talk, Test Forum), you'll immediately see whether there are any newly- remarked upon topics in them if the lightbulbs next to them are yellow (lit up). If they are yellow, that means since the last time you visited that forum, a new post has been made (not a new topic thread, merely a new post). Then, when you click on say, General Discussion, you will see a list of file folders. The ones in yellow are where a new post has been made since you last were on. (Even if it's the post *you* yourself made previously.) All of the newest posted-to topics are on the top of the list. Therefore, if you are randomly selecting topics which do not have yellow file folder icons next to them, it is true that perhaps that topic hasn't been added to for a day, a few days, or even a week or more. That is why you find yourself "in the past," so to speak. While anyone can bring up any old topic thread and add to it, unless a topic has had a post made to it that day, the file folder icon next to it will not be yellow, and that is your first clue that there is nothing new posted to that thread since last you visited it.
